Japan confirms 66,745 new COVID-19 cases

TOKYO: Japan confirmed 66,745 new coronavirus infection cases Tuesday.

The figure fell by around 9,200 from a week earlier possibly because people who took COVID-19 tests decreased as Japan had a three-day weekend through Monday.

The number of COVID-19 patients with severe symptoms rose by 11 from the previous day to 155, while 28 new deaths were reported.

In Tokyo, 11,018 new COVID-19 cases were confirmed, down by 493 from a week before. Still, the daily count stood above 10,000 for the eighth straight day.
The seven-day average of new cases rose 80.6 pct week on week to 16,146, according to the Tokyo metropolitan government.

The number of severely ill patients under the metropolitan government’s criteria grew by four from Monday to 19. No new fatality was confirmed.

Elsewhere in Japan, the central prefecture of Fukui reported a record 591 new infection cases.
